用户登陆/用户注册/会话控制1.用户登陆登陆页面:login.php
模块布局实战:仿淘宝移动端轮播图总结: 1.图片容器和按钮容器布局,获取这两个元素2.导入模块,创建图片列表3.根据图片数据,利用模块创建按钮4.创建按钮事件,注意要将事件绑定到每个按钮5.创建定时器,实现图片自动轮播功能 1.HTML实例: ...
模块实战:经典选项卡总结: 1、HTML DOM结构:写栏目组和内容组2、获取栏目组和内容组的元素3、调用模块生成栏目组和内容组的内容4、在父级绑定点击事件,利用事件冒泡原理调用事件委托,调用 设置当前按钮高亮模块方法和显示对应内容区的模块方法。 ...
事件添加与删除总结: 1.拿到元素(主体)2.给主体添加事件3.给主体添加事件监听(可以添加多个事件)4.事件删除5.事件派发(先自定义事件,然后用dispatchEvent将自定义事件派发到主体)6.定时器:setInterval &...
DOM增删改(1元素增删改,2操作元素内容,3指定位置插入)1.DOM元素的增删改 1.创建元素:createElement()2.追加元素 :append()3.创建片断:createDocumentFragment4.后面添加:after()5....
表单元素获取和遍历Dom树**前后端交互重点掌握1.表单元素获取
浏览器中的JS和获取Dom元素*重点掌握1.浏览器中的JS
JS 数组 API -1 包括对象在内,尽量用字面量来声明 let arr = [1, 2, 'a', 'b', true, { x: 1, y: 2 }, [1, 2, 3], function () { }]console.log(arr) 1...
字符串常用 APIlet str = 'PHP中文网' 1. length属性console.log('length = ', str.length) 2. charAt(), 索引 -> 成员console.log(str.charAt(3))co...
JS 数据类型1.原始(5):数值、字符串、布尔、undefined、null2.引用(3):数组、对象、函数 数组与对象的区别 数组与对象并无本质的区别,仅仅是语法上的不同仅仅是成员声明方式和访问方式不同显然对象的语义化更好所以,可以将数组...
JavaScript 基本语法[toc] JavaScript 是前端通用脚本语言,简称:”JS” 1. JS 的特点 JS 解释型语言,而非编译型:无需编译,运行时才会发现错误,而非编译时JS 动态语言,而非静态语言:数据类型在运行时可动态改变,即...
PC端布局-实战淘宝
移动端布局-实战淘宝首页HTML DOM 结构 ...
布局技术二:grid 布局(二维)Grid 术语(一) 容器属性 display: 容器类型(块或行内)grid-template-row/columns:创建显示网格grid-auto-rows/columns: 创建隐式网格grid-auto-...
Flex 布局(一维) flex: 弹性盒布局 Flex 术语 flex 容器: display: flex / inline-flexflex 项目: flex 容器的子元素(仅限子元素,可嵌套)flex 主轴: 项目排列参考线flex 交叉轴:...